Chara, also known as the fallen human, is the first human to fall into the Underground. Chara is their "true name" on the naming screen, though their name typically varies on what the player enters. They are distinct from the eighth fallen human, who is the protagonist of Undertale. As a major character, Chara's primary role is described through the Dreemurr's backstories, though Chara also appears at the end of the Genocide Route.
